Senior Cloud & ITO Sales Professional - FSI

Job DescriptionDXC Technology (NYSE: DXC) helps global companies run their mission‑critical systems and operations while modernizing IT, optimizing data architectures, and ensuring security and scalability across public, private, and hybrid clouds. The world’s largest companies and public sector organizations trust DXC to deploy services across the Enterprise Technology Stack to drive new levels of performance, competitiveness, and customer experience.Location: Remote with 50%+ travel. If you reside within 25 miles of a DXC office, you are required to work a minimum of 2 on-site days per week.Role Overview: We are seeking a high-impact sales leader with deep Financial Services expertise and a proven ability to originate, shape, and close large, complex deals across infrastructure, cloud, and managed services.This individual must bring strong executive relationships across Financial Services clients, a deep understanding of security, compliance, and risk, and a track record of delivering measurable business outcomes in highly matrixed environments.Key ResponsibilitiesDrive new business development across Financial Services accounts, building and closing a high-quality pipelineLead end-to-end complex sales cycles (origination through close), including deal shaping, negotiation, and contract executionDevelop and articulate DXC Global Infrastructure Services (GIS) value propositions aligned to risk reduction, regulatory compliance, cost optimization, and platform modernizationBuild and execute strategic account plans aligned to client priorities such as infrastructure transformation, cloud adoption (hybrid and multi-cloud), operational resiliency, and AI readinessCreate differentiated win strategies leveraging DXC capabilities, strategic alliances, and broader ecosystem partnersLead and coordinate RFP, RFI, and RFQ responses, including win themes, competitive positioning, and executive-level messagingEstablish and maintain relationships with senior client stakeholders, including CIO, CTO, CFO, CRO, and CISOCollaborate across a matrixed organization, including account teams, solution architects, delivery leaders, and partner organizationsMaintain accurate pipeline, forecasting, and deal governance in alignment with sales operationsIndustry Focus Financial Services Industry (FSI)Banking (Retail and Commercial)Capital MarketsPayments and FinTechQuota & ScopeAnnual quota typically ranging from $10M–$25M+, depending on territory and account portfolioOwnership of enterprise-scale, multi-tower integration and modernization programsResponsibility for driving new revenue growth and expanding long-term integration footprintsRequired Experience And CapabilitiesFinancial Services ExpertiseDeep understanding of how banks, capital markets firms, and payment companies operateStrong knowledge of regulatory, security, compliance, and risk frameworks (e.g., SOX, Basel, PCI, FFIEC)Experience aligning technology solutions to risk management, audit, and regulatory requirementsSales and Deal LeadershipProven track record of closing large, complex, multi-million-dollar dealsExperience selling one or more of the following:Cloud (public, private, hybrid, multi-cloud)Mainframe and mid-range modernizationInfrastructure and platform servicesService desk and digital workplace solutionsManaged services and IT outsourcing (ITO)Demonstrated success in:Winning competitive pursuits and formal RFP processesIncreasing win rates and deal velocityExpanding existing accounts and acquiring new clientsExecutive Presence and Relationship BuildingAbility to earn trust and credibility with senior client stakeholdersEstablished CXO-level relationships within Financial Services organizationsStrong consultative selling skills with the ability to align technology solutions to business outcomesEcosystem and Partner LeadershipExperience working across a broad partner ecosystem, including hyperscalers (AWS, Azure, GCP), ISVs, infrastructure providers, and third-party administrators (TPAs)Ability to orchestrate multi-party deal strategies and co-sell engagementsOperating Model and Leadership TraitsProven success operating in complex, matrix-managed organizationsAbility to navigate ambiguity and drive alignment across cross-functional teamsDemonstrated ability to consistently deliver results and exceed targetsHigh standards for quality, accountability, and executionStrong strategic thinking combined with disciplined executionPreferred QualificationsBachelor’s degree required; MBA or advanced degree preferredExperience in consultative or advisory-led sales environmentsFamiliarity with FinOps, AIOps, or AI-enabled infrastructure solutionsExperience developing business cases and value realization modelsWhat Success Looks LikeConsistent achievement of revenue, pipeline, and margin targetsTrusted advisor relationships with Financial Services clients and executive stakeholdersLeadership of high-quality, differentiated pursuits that win in competitive environmentsRepeatable growth across strategic accounts and partner ecosystemsMust be legally authorized to work in the United States without current or future sponsorshipCompensation at DXC is influenced by an array of factors, including but not limited to the experience, job-related knowledge, skills, competencies, as well as contract-specific affordability and organizational requirements. A reasonable estimate of the current compensation range for this position is $157,600 - $236,400.Full-time hires are eligible to participate in the DXC benefit program.
